Output 304faae698c73c151916918b3b34de9ed9f1c853431f52c0b665ae85237aa2e4:3

value
357129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c79fc77a46996e34d2babf4eda4020ab401c99 OP_EQUAL
address
34DuJrLQ9EGb6GZPrXSS26Wxhig4Au85AV
transaction
304faae698c73c151916918b3b34de9ed9f1c853431f52c0b665ae85237aa2e4